.NET Regular Expression Designer is a free open source tool by Microsoft that allows developers to visually create, test, and debug .NET regular expressions. It has features like syntax highlighting, testing against sample text, and explanation of regex components.

ThingLink is an image tagging and interactive image tool that allows users to embed multimedia hotspots, including text, photos, audio and video into images. It makes images interactive and engaging for education, marketing, presentations, documentation and more.
